ホームページ  >  記事  >  バックエンド開発  >  Baidu Index PHP と Flash パラメータの転送、Baidu Index のフラッシュ データの取得方法

Baidu Index PHP と Flash パラメータの転送、Baidu Index のフラッシュ データの取得方法

WBOY
WBOYオリジナル
2016-06-13 13:39:281009ブラウズ

Baidu Index PHP と Flash パラメータの転送、Baidu Index のフラッシュ データを取得するにはどうすればよいですか?
Baidu Index のフラッシュ データを取得するにはどうすればよいですか?

http://index.baidu.com/main/word.php?word=Dancing Fish
フラッシュに渡されるクエリ結果を取得したいと考えています。
つまり、1 日あたりの "Dancing Fish" のクエリ数です。





次のことが関係しているようです: FLASH にはデフォルトでクロスドメイン制限があります。この PHP バックグラウンドおよびフラッシュ暗号化および復号化プロトコル。
「PHP エージェントは、ExternalInterface を使用して FLASH にデータを渡します。」
「値の取得には、Baidu Index 結果アナライザーが使用されます。」
よくわかりません。
始め方を聞きたいです。ありがとう!

http://index.baidu.com/script/swf.js




< ;script language="javascript" type="text/javascript">
baidu.swf.create(
{
'id' : "trendFlash",
'width' : "501" ,
'height' : "390",
'ver' : "9.0.0",
'errorMessage' : "最新の Flash Player をダウンロードしてください。",
'url' : " ../fla/TrendAnalyser.swf",
'bgColor' : "#FFFFFF",
'wmode' : "不透明",
'vars' : {
キー:"web",
エリア: "0"、
期間: "2010-07-03|2010-08-01"、
periodNames: "null"、
shortKeys: "web"、
dv :1,
nc:0,
ゲートウェイ:"http://index.baidu.com/gateway.php",
スナップショット:"http://index.baidu.com/main/show .php"
}
},
"trendFlashContainer");






http:// Index.baidu.com/fla/Trend ... ;periods=2010-07-03|2010-08-01&periodNames=null&shortKeys=%E6%96%B0%E9%97%BB&dv=1&gateway=http%3A%2F% 2Findex.baidu.com%2Fgateway.php&snapshot=http%3A%2F%2Findex.baidu.com%2Fmain%2Fshow.php

------解決策------- ---------------
私はこれを実行しました
Firefox プラグインのライブ http ヘッダーを使用してパッケージを取得すると、フラッシュがバックグラウンドからデータをフェッチし、フラッシュによってフェッチされたデータが XML ファイルであることがわかります。この XML ファイルを分析して必要なデータを取得できます

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。